POWER HOUSE COMMUNION

DATE: Wednesday 27th May, 2026
TOPIC: BE HONEST
FOCUS: Prov 12:22…Lying lips are abomination to the Lord: but they that deal truly are his delight.

Honesty is a foundation for lasting success and healthy relationships. People may achieve temporary results through deceit, but true honor and lasting favor come through integrity. When you live honestly, you build trust, credibility, and peace within yourself.

Integrity means choosing to do what is right even when nobody is watching. It is remaining truthful in your words, faithful in your actions, and sincere in your dealings with others. God values honesty because it reflects a pure and upright heart.

Dishonesty may seem profitable for a moment, but it eventually destroys trust and damages character. A dishonest lifestyle weakens relationships and closes doors that integrity could have opened. But when you walk in truth, people can rely on you, and your character becomes your strength.

Being honest also means being genuine before God. Do not pretend to be what you are not. Allow God to work on your heart daily so your life can reflect truth both publicly and privately. Integrity may not always be easy, but it will always preserve your destiny and protect your reputation.

REFLECTION
Choose honesty in your conversations, business, relationships, and daily decisions. A person of integrity may face challenges, but in the end, honesty will always stand strong.

DECLARATION
My words and actions will reflect truth, and I will do what is right even when no one is watching. God’s favor, peace, and honor will rest upon my life as I live uprightly in Jesus’ name.

POWER HOUSE COMMUNION

DATE: Tuesday 26th May, 2026
TOPIC: STAY PRAYERFUL
FOCUS: Luke 18:1…And he spake a parable unto them to this end, that men ought always to pray, and not to faint

Prayer is more than a routine; it is your lifeline to God. Through prayer, you build intimacy with Him, receive strength for daily living, and gain clarity for every season of life. A believer who stays prayerful will remain spiritually alert and sensitive to God’s direction.

Life will always come with challenges, distractions, and pressures, but prayer keeps your heart steady. It refreshes your spirit when you feel weak and gives you peace when situations seem uncertain. Prayer is not only for difficult moments; it is a lifestyle that keeps you connected to heaven at all times.

Many people give up because they stop praying. But when you remain consistent in prayer, you receive grace to keep moving forward. Answers may not always come immediately, but every sincere prayer strengthens your faith and draws you closer to God. Great victories are often born in the place of consistent prayer.

Do not allow busyness, discouragement, or delay to weaken your prayer life. Even short but sincere moments of prayer can keep your spiritual fire burning.

REFLECTION
The more you pray, the stronger and more confident you become in your walk with God.

DECLARATION
I receive strength to seek God daily. I walk in divine direction, spiritual strength, and deeper intimacy with God in Jesus.

POWER HOUSE COMMUNION

DATE: Monday 25th May, 2026
TOPIC: BE CONTENT
FOCUS: Hebrews 13:5…"Let your conversation be without covetousness; and be content with such things as ye have..."

Contentment is the ability to remain grateful and peaceful while trusting God for greater things. It does not mean you stop growing or pursuing improvement; it means you refuse to allow comparison, greed, or anxiety to control your heart.

Many people lose their peace because they constantly compare their lives with others. They focus so much on what they lack that they forget to appreciate what God has already done. A contented heart understands that every season of life has a purpose and that God’s timing is perfect.

Contentment protects you from unnecessary pressure and unhealthy competition. It helps you enjoy the journey of growth without becoming bitter, jealous, or desperate. When you are content, you can work hard with peace instead of striving with frustration.

God wants you to dream big and pursue excellence, but He also wants you to remain thankful in every season. Gratitude opens your heart to joy and strengthens your trust in God’s provision.

REFLECTION
Contentment brings peace and protects your heart from greed and anxiety.

DECLARATION
I declare that my heart is filled with gratitude and peace. I will continually walk in peace, gratitude, and divine satisfaction in Jesus’ name.

POWER HOUSE COMMUNION

DATE: Sunday 24th May, 2026
TOPIC: AVOID NEGATIVE INFLUENCE
FOCUS: 1 Corinthians 15:33…"Be not deceived: evil communications corrupt good manners."

The people around you have a strong influence on the direction of your life. Whether positively or negatively, relationships shape your mindset, decisions, habits, and character. That is why you must be careful about the voices you constantly listen to and the company you keep.

Many people lose focus, values, and spiritual passion because they surrounded themselves with the wrong influences. Negative associations can slowly pull you away from God’s purpose without you even realizing it. What once looked harmless can eventually weaken your convictions.

God did not create you to blend into corruption. He called you to walk in wisdom and surround yourself with people who inspire growth, faith, discipline, and godliness. Good relationships sharpen you, strengthen your faith, and encourage you to become better.

This does not mean you should hate or avoid people completely, but you must guard your heart and protect your destiny. Not every environment is healthy for your spiritual growth. Sometimes, separation is necessary for preservation.

REFLECTION
Your environment influences your future. Choose your associations wisely.

DECLARATION
I declare that my life is separated from every negative influence and wrong association. God surrounds me with wise, godly, and destiny helpers who strengthen my faith and purpose in Jesus’ name.

POWER HOUSE COMMUNION

DATE: Saturday 23rd May, 2026
TOPIC: KEEP LEARNING
FOCUS: Proverbs 1:5…“A wise man will hear, and will increase learning; and a man of understanding shall attain unto wise counsels.”

Growth is a continuous journey, and learning is one of the keys that keeps you moving forward. The moment a person stops learning, growth begins to decline. No matter your age, position, or experience, there is always something new to learn and a higher level to reach.

Knowledge expands your capacity and prepares you for greater opportunities. Many people remain limited, not because they lack potential, but because they lack understanding. Ignorance can keep a person struggling in areas where wisdom could have produced progress.

Wise people remain teachable. They are willing to listen, improve, ask questions, and grow. Pride says, “I already know enough,” but wisdom stays humble and open to learning. God often increases people through the knowledge they acquire and the lessons they are willing to embrace.

Learning is not only about formal education; it also involves learning from God’s Word, experiences, mentors, correction, and daily life. Every lesson gained is a tool for growth and advancement.

REFLECTION
The more you learn, the more equipped you become to fulfill your purpose and impact others positively.

DECLARATION
I receive a hunger for knowledge and wisdom. My mind is open to learning, growth, and understanding in Jesus’ name.

POWER HOUSE COMMUNION

DATE: Friday 22nd May, 2026
TOPIC: SPEAK LESS, LISTEN MORE
FOCUS: James 1:19…“Let every man be swift to hear, slow to speak, slow to wrath.”

One of the clearest signs of maturity is the ability to listen. Many people are quick to speak, quick to react, and quick to conclude but slow to truly hear. Yet wisdom grows in the place of careful listening.

Listening is more than staying silent while someone else talks; it is paying attention with the intent to understand. When you listen well, you gain insight, avoid unnecessary conflicts, and build stronger relationships. Many misunderstandings, arguments, and regrets could be avoided if people took time to listen first.

A person who speaks too quickly often speaks wrongly. Words spoken without understanding can damage relationships and create problems that could have been prevented. But when you listen before responding, your words carry weight, clarity, and grace.

God also speaks, but often in a still and quiet way. If your life is filled with noise constant talking, distractions, and reactions you may miss His direction. Learning to listen positions you not only to understand people better but also to discern God’s voice more clearly.

REFLECTION
Make it a daily practice: pause, listen, process, and then respond. Don’t rush to prove a point; seek first to understand. Wisdom flows to those who are willing to hear.

DECLARATION
I am quick to hear and slow to speak. I listen with understanding and respond with wisdom. My words are guided by grace, and I avoid unnecessary conflicts. I grow daily in discernment, and I hear clearly both people and the voice of God. In Jesus’ name.
